Grey Market
The Grey Market and Warrant Services and Support problems that face today’s technologies firms is huge, and it is growing.
Most information technology companies are successful thanks to distribution channels that shepherd products from a manufacturer and ultimately funnel them to the consumer through a series of legit mate distributors across the world. But a growing and quite detrimental market exists that can cause unwitting customers to purchase technology products with invalid warranties, some designed for use in other countries – or worse, products containing counterfeit parts. These experiences can erode customer satisfaction and damage brand integrity, causing significant erosion for the manufacturer.

The Grey Market
The KPMG 2003 White Paper titled “The Grey Market” explains the Grey Market for you and reveals that IT manufacturers are collectively losing up to US $5 billion in profits on US $40 billion in annual revenues.

Effective Channel Management
Original equipment manufacturers (OEMs), channel partners, and end customers have long been plagued by the “gray market,” the unauthorized alternative channel where branded products have been intentionally diverted from authorized sales channels into the hands of unauthorized dealers, brokers, or the open market for gain. Unlike products sold through authorized channels, gray market products may pose serious issues for both OEMs and customers alike. Gray market resellers may advertise products as new, authentic, and branded goods, but customers may wind up receiving goods ranging from used or remarketed products to those that have been wholly or partially counterfeited or mislabeled.

Warranty Abuse
The PwC 2009 study titled “Service Blues” tells us that the Warranty Services and Support abuse is a US $10 billion problem.
